Haryana Chief Secretary Anurag Rastogi has established a strict deadline of December 31, 2027, for the completion of all Yamuna pollution-control projects across the state. While chairing a high-level review of the Yamuna Action Plan, he emphasized a coordinated, time-bound strategy focusing on sewage treatment, industrial waste management, and real-time monitoring.

The state’s comprehensive initiative involves upgrading existing infrastructure, developing new Sewage Treatment Plants (STPs), and effectively tapping drains to prevent untreated wastewater from entering the river. Rastogi directed strict regulatory compliance to significantly improve water quality.
